Testing Philosophy

Marcus believes in these core testing principles:

  • Quality is everyone’s responsibility, not just the QA team’s
  • Testing should be integrated throughout the development lifecycle
  • Automation should focus on high-value, repetitive tests
  • Exploratory testing remains essential for discovering unexpected issues
  • Test environments should closely mirror production
